Witness the Cycle of Water Rebirth
Course Content:
- Background of Water Crisis and Recycling: The current situation and challenges of global water shortage will be introduced, and why water recycling is crucial for future cities. Students will learn about the background and development of NEWater, and how Singapore solves the problem of water shortage through innovative technologies.
- NEWater Purification Process: The five key steps of NEWater’s treatment of sewage into drinking water will be introduced in detail: microfiltration, reverse osmosis, ultraviolet disinfection, mineralization treatment and quality control testing. The instructor will show how each step of technology purifies water and ensures that it meets drinking water standards through videos, animations or experiments.
- Hands-on Experiment – Design and Construction of Water Purification Device: Under the guidance of the instructor, students will design and build a simple water purification device by hand. Using filter materials (such as sand, activated carbon and cloth) and natural purification principles, students will simulate NEWater’s purification process, purify “sewage” through experiments, and observe the water purification effect. This experiment will help students understand the physical and chemical principles behind water purification and experience firsthand how to solve water resource problems through technology.
